Sept. 8, 2025 — Charles Billingsley Jr. of Stockton was sentenced today by U.S. District Judge William B. Shubb to 15 years and eight months in prison for conspiracy to distribute and possess with intent to distribute methamphetamine and heroin, U.S. Attorney Eric Grant announced. Read More
